XML 53 R41.htm IDEA: XBRL DOCUMENT v3.8.0.1
CONSOLIDATED BALANCE SHEET COMPONENTS - ESTIMATED FUTURE AMORTIZATION EXPENSE (Details) - USD ($)
$ in Thousands
Mar. 31, 2018
Mar. 31, 2017
Consolidated Balance Sheet Components [Abstract]    
2019 $ 5,528  
2020 2,505  
2021 2,106  
2022 1,112  
2023 645  
Thereafter 2,757  
Total $ 14,653 $ 20,227